Sunny but deceptive….There was a very cold artic wind blowing which very much took the edge of what was a bright start to February.

It was also strange to find Carp basking in the sunshine in the Lilly Pond.  First sightings this year as they are usually hiding in the vegetation in the very bottom of the pond….so I guess that bright sunshine triggered something in their metabolism to spark them into action……just hope they have dived for cover as the temperature drops.

 The Winter flowering Heather is just starting to reach its best, one of the few winter plants to add colour to the garden..
